openkal-llvm-runtime 0.1.0:C++ 运行时在 openkal 之上
libc++、libc++abi、libunwind,为 openkal-musl 配置,而不是为某个宿主 C 库。 一份 C++ 标准库不像程序那样可移植:它是为某一个 C 库配置、并对着那个库的头 编译的,而「能找到头」和「为这个目标配置过」不是一回事。 vendored 的是四个 runtimes 子树,revision 与工具链自身构建所用的一致; 编译器和链接器不 vendored、不改 —— 它们按三元组生成代码,而 openkal 不改变 任何架构或目标格式。 配置只决定两位: _LIBCPP_HAS_MUSL_LIBC 1 底下的 C 库是 musl 的 _LIBCPP_HAS_RANDOM_DEVICE 0 openkal 没有熵源 第一位是实测出来的:置 0(工具链自带的值)时,一个 include <vector> 的翻译 单元报 20 个错,头一个点名原因「unknown rune table for this platform」;置 1 则一个不报。 判据:examples/cxx 五项断言,其中两项是这个包的全部理由 —— 异常跨三层栈帧 抛出并接住,以及栈展开时析构函数运行。其余的,一个链接进去但从没工作过的 运行时同样满足。examples/import-std 断言另一半:import std 本身。 ⚠️ 这不是预防性措辞。写这个包的过程中,示例打印完第一行就 libc++abi: terminating due to uncaught exception 而 _Unwind_Backtrace 走 0 帧,同时编译、链接、以及所有不抛的路径全绿。 真因在两层之下:openkal-musl 替换掉的 __libc_start_main 不读辅助向量,于是 dl_iterate_phdr 报了一个「没有程序头」的对象,unwinder 在那里找 PT_GNU_EH_FRAME,断定这个程序没有帧描述,而不是断定它没被告知。 一个只被构建过的包会把那个发出去。
